The Nina B. Affair
Trailer: The Nina B. Affair
Year: 1961
Studio: Filmsonor, Bavaria Film, Ciné-Alliance
Director: Robert Siodmak
Cast: Nadja Tiller, Pierre Brasseur, Walter Giller, Charles Regnier, Hubert Deschamps, Jacques Dacqmine
Crew: Henri Taverna (Editor), Henri Baum (Producer), Johannes Mario Simmel (Novel), Robert Siodmak (Director), Roger Nimier (Dialogue), Jean d'Eaubonne (Production Design)
